The rules, step by step

Setup
To set up the game of Sail, assemble the ocean board between both players, placing the play area and Kraken board at either end. Choose a scenario and position tokens accordingly. Each player selects a pirate character granting special powers. Place the Kraken meeple on the lowest left space, and set the trick cubes and round discs on their respective tracks. Shuffle all ones and twos together to place on top of the Kraken card, forming the Kraken deck, and shuffle the remaining cards to create the player deck. Players are prohibited from talking about the game from card-dealing until the final trick of the round is played.
Objective
The main objective in Sail is a cooperative two-player trick-taking experience where you must navigate your ship across the ocean board to reach the finish line within five rounds while avoiding destruction by the Kraken.
On your turn
Each round consists of dealing nine cards to both players, who then look at their cards and secretly pass one card to each other without looking at received cards until passed. Each round features four tricks where players play one card each. The round marker indicates who leads the first trick, and subsequent tricks are led by the winner of the previous trick. The lead player plays a card, and the second player must follow suit if able. The highest number matching the lead suit wins the trick. Winning allows players to advance track cubes, discard cards, and perform specific actions based on the card pairs played.
Scoring
Scoring in Sail is scenario-based rather than point-driven, where success is measured by navigating your ship through various challenges across five rounds without hitting obstacles or getting defeated by the Kraken.
Game end
The game ends immediately in a win if you sail your ship onto the end token. You lose immediately if round five ends, if round two or four ends without advancing past the respective storm, if the Kraken card is the only card left in the deck, or if the Kraken meeple reaches the final space.
Tips
To succeed in Sail, pay close attention to your partner's card passes, communicate effectively during the allowed inter-round phases, and carefully balance moving your ship forward with managing Kraken attacks and avoiding islands.
